HTML的变量和运用
HTML(超文本标记语言)是一种用于创建网页的标记语言,用于描述网页的结构和外观。尽管HTML本身没有提供变量和运算符,但我们可以使用一些技巧来模拟变量和进行简单的运算。
```html
<div data-my-variable="Hello World!">
```
在上面的例子中,`data-my-variable` 是一个自定义属性,它的值是 "Hello World!"。我们可以使用JavaScript来获取和修改这个值。例如:
```javascript
var myVariable = document.querySelector('div').getAttribute('data-my-variable');
console.log(myVariable); // 输出 "Hello World!"
```
这样,我们就可以像使用变量一样使用 `myVariable`,比如将它插入到网页中的一些位置:
```html
<p>这是一个变量的值: <span id="my-variable"></span></p>
<script>
var myVariable = document.querySelector('div').getAttribute('data-my-variable');
ElementById('my-variable').textContent = myVariable;
</script>
```
除了使用自定义属性来模拟变量,我们还可以使用表单元素来接收用户输入,并将输入的值存储在变量中。
```html
<label for="name">请输入您的姓名:</label>
<input type="text" id="name">
<button onclick="showName(">显示姓名</button>
<script>
function showNam
var name = ElementById('name').value;
alert('您的姓名是:' + name);
}
</script>
```
上面的例子中,我们创建了一个文本输入框和一个按钮。当点击按钮时,调用 `showName` 函数,该函数会获取输入框中的值,并将其存储在 `name` 变量中。然后,通过 `alert` 方法显示出来。
```html
<p id="result"></p>
<script>
var a = 3;
var b = 2;
var sum = a + b;
ElementById('result').textContent = '3 + 2 = ' + sum;
</script>
script在html中的用法```
在HTML中使用变量和运算的这些技巧可以帮助我们动态地生成内容,根据用户的输入或其他条件来展示不同的内容。另外,通过自定义属性和脚本,我们还可以将数据从后端传递到前端,并在网页中使用这些数据。
虽然HTML的变量和运算有一定的局限性,但它们对于制作简单的交互性网页非常有用。如果需要更复杂的功能,可以结合使用JavaScript和CSS来实现。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论